Handa, J,—In this revision petition filed under section 15 (5) of the East Punjab Urban Rent Restriction Act (Act No. Ill of 1949) (hereinafter called the Act), the petitioner landlord has called in question the order, dated 11-3-1976 recorded by the District Judge, Simla, exercising the power of Appellate Authority under the Act vide which the learned District Judge affirmed the order of the Rent Controller, dated 18-7-1973 dismissing the petition filed by the petitioner seeking ejectment of the respondents from the premises known as shop No, 37/1. The Mall, Simla, under the tenancy of respondent No. 1.
2. Shri Basta Singh, respondent No. 1, is admittedly the tenant of the shop in question under the petitioner. The petitioner brought an action for ejectment of the respondents in respect of the said shop on the solitary ground that respondent No. 1 has sublet or otherwise transferred his rights under the lease in respect of the demised shop in favour of respondent No. 2.
